When I create files in React, do I need to build a full-stack application — with features like login, registration, newsletters, selling, and purchasing — or is it enough to just create a beautiful, modern front-end layout? I noticed that most themes on ThemeForest are FullStack only, so I’m not sure what I should focus on next.
Should I learn back-end development in order to build a fully functional website? Or is it sufficient to just create a visually appealing front-end? Please let me know.
I’m planning to build an eCommerce website with features like add to cart, add to wishlist, cart preview, and product sorting. If I implement these features well, do you think it will be enough to get approved on ThemeForest?